The Immunoglobulin Superfamily Receptome Defines Cancer-Relevant Networks Associated with Clinical Outcome

Abstract: Highlights d The immunoglobulin superfamily (IgSF) interactome identifies over 500 receptor pairs d The IgSF interactome reveals receptor-ligand communities dysregulated in cancer d More than 60 receptor-ligand pairs confirmed using orthogonal methods d Interacting protein signatures are correlated with clinical outcome

“…However, using enzymatic readouts can add a high degree of signal amplification that allows for increased sensitivity. Therefore, the approach used to generate the largest ePPI networks to date uses pentamerization combined with an enzymatic β-lactamase colorimetric assay [37][38][39][40]. As for bead-based approaches, the specific readout can be magnetic, fluorescent or chemiluminescent depending on the specific screening method used [41,42].…”

“…Using conditioned media involves direct capture of secreted protein or protein ectodomains in the absence of protein purification, thus minimizing potential inactivation of the proteins due to purification steps. The use of conditioned media can also save time and resources, helping to make the approaches more accessible to different laboratory and more amenable to scaling up [37][38][39][40].…”

“…A recent study undertook a large-scale ligand discovery campaign for Ig superfamily proteins and identified a new candidate binding partner for BTN2A1, FAM187B, plus eight new potential binding partners for BTN3A, so it will be very interesting to see if any of these molecules have a role in pAg or γδ T cell biology. 76 These are the next fundamental questions that must be answered in order to develop a better understanding of the pAg-sensing system, which is turning out to be highly distinct from all other characterized modes of Ag recognition.…”
